This template will help you put together a definitive and useful Statement of Work, which is an agreement between contractor and customer that specifies what work will be done (based on customer requests), and how and when the work will be done. It is a planning agreement used to start a project or subsequent phase of a project. This template can be used as a framework to describe the work to be done in the project areas of requirements gathering, analysis, design, development and implementation, and it includes detailed directions on how to fill out the review with your own project information.
